Child and adolescent psychotherapy is a specialized field that focuses on providing therapeutic interventions to help children and teenagers cope with emotional, behavioral, and mental health issues. Obtaining a Certificate in Child and Adolescent Psychotherapy can equip professionals with the knowledge and skills needed to make a positive impact on the lives of young individuals.
Overview of the Course
The Certificate in Child and Adolescent Psychotherapy program is designed to provide participants with a comprehensive understanding of child development, psychopathology, and therapeutic techniques. This course covers a wide range of topics, including:
- Developmental stages in childhood and adolescence
- Common mental health disorders in young individuals
- Evidence-based therapies for children and adolescents
- Assessment and diagnostic procedures
